As a vacation desitination on its own, Calgary, Alberta is not the means to an end. However this growing “cow town” in Canada’s western provinces is less then an hour to some of the country’s best skiing, hiking and climbing adventures.
An hour drive takes you to Banff and there you will find are some wonderful day hikes, pristine mountain views.
I highly recommend stopping in Canmore as well and checking out some of the local trails. The skill levels range from brisk walking to expert climbers only.
